"Sonny" Cauthen          Chairman, Alabama Athletic Commission          260 Commerce Street, Suite 9          Montgomery, Alabama 36104          Athletic Commission - Funds -Donations - Sporting Events -Boxing          The Athletic Commission ("Commission") may donate funds received from applications, fundraising, or promotions to the Southeastern Association of USA Boxing for trophies and awards for amateur boxers competing in the Golden Gloves Championship of Alabama if the Commission determines that such financial support promotes amateur boxing, wrestling, or mixed martial arts.          Dear Chairman Cauthen:          This opinion of the Attorney General is issued in response to your request on behalf of the Alabama Athletic Commission.
QUESTION
May the Athletic Commission donate funds directly to the Southeastern Association of USA Boxing to help purchase trophies and awards for amateur boxers competing in the Golden Gloves Championship of Alabama?
         FACTS AND ANALYSIS          Your request states that the Southeastern Association of USA Boxing ("Association") is a nonprofit organization exempted from the taxation of income.          The Commission was created by the Alabama Boxing, Wrestling, and Mixed Martial Arts Act, codified at section 41-9-1020, et seq., of the Code of Alabama. Ala. Code §§ 41-9-1020 to 41-9-1040 (2013). The powers of the Commission are set forth in section 41-9-1024 of the Code of Alabama. Section 41-9-1024(i) states as follows:
(i) The Commission may engage in activities which promote amateur boxing, amateur wrestling, and amateur mixed martial arts in this state and contract with any nonprofit organization which is exempted from the taxation of income. To support amateur boxing, amateur wrestling, and amateur mixed martial arts in this state, the commission may promote voluntary contributions
